Output ab8010de3e14328b689b200cf51f09df3ca10071c9995a79761a8e3c54607dca:1

value
3152990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75def934e34ef660c689d1e48b2076468b16da3e OP_EQUAL
address
3CSG6TPNDcXRZq6rQz2kvFQb8M4xZA1G6i
transaction
ab8010de3e14328b689b200cf51f09df3ca10071c9995a79761a8e3c54607dca
spent
true